Transaction 7d4e56db9a7173a92e937812b77d00b67dd5a4020295030287f99c73e3440cf0

1 Input
2 Outputs
  • 7d4e56db9a7173a92e937812b77d00b67dd5a4020295030287f99c73e3440cf0:0
  • value  623709
    address  17AHkyGx6UPVpP6RpQcWcXekxnx4aYSMW6
  • 7d4e56db9a7173a92e937812b77d00b67dd5a4020295030287f99c73e3440cf0:1
  • value  139843
    address  3FXqfiT9nj31pCD1JmGxRUVzZYj2WJDhrw